Overheating

Most issues which involve engine overheating are related to low coolant levels. Regular maintenance by checking and replacing the coolant in your vehicle can prevent dangerous overheating, allowing you to get more miles out of your engine overall.  

Frequent overheating, or overheating for an extended amount of time, can heavily damage an engine, requiring costly repairs or even full engine replacement.  A cracked or blown head gasket is a common cause for engine overheating, generally detectable due to rapid coolant loss and white exhaust smoke.  

Other causes for engine overheating include:  

  • Dirty coolant
  • Dirty or old air filter
  • Defective radiator cap
  • Coolant leak
  • Faulty coolant fan
  • Faulty thermostat
  • A Kinked or deteriorated radiator hose
Engine Maintenance

Although diesel engines don't require tune-ups and tend to last longer than gasoline engines, they do require regular maintenance. Typical maintenance tasks include:

  • Changing the oil & filter
  • Changing the air filter
  • Changing the fuel filter
  • Bleeding the fuel system
  • Draining the water separators
  • Refilling the urea injection system
